Carter says he could take on goal kicking duties now

12:36 pm on 10 May 2012

The All Blacks first five Dan Carter says he hasn't put a timeframe on when he wants to resume goalkicking but says he could take on the role now for the Crusaders if he had to.

Carter's been playing at second five for the Crusaders since returning from the groin injury which he suffered in last year's World Cup.

He says he's still not back to full fitness and is happy for Tom Taylor to continue playing at first five and do the goal kicking.

But he says Taylor was unable to kick during this weekend's match against the Rebels in Melbourne he would take over.
